Navigating the Options: Finding the Right Care in Boise

Choosing the right home health care provider can feel like a significant decision. It involves trust, understanding, and a shared vision for well-being. Boise offers a variety of reputable agencies, each with its unique strengths. When exploring your options, consider factors such as:

  • Accreditation and Licensing: Ensuring the agency meets state and national standards.
  • Range of Services: Do they offer both medical and non-medical care if needed?
  • Caregiver Matching: How do they ensure a good fit between client and caregiver?
  • Communication and Support: What systems are in place for ongoing communication and addressing concerns?
  • Cost and Insurance: Understanding the financial aspects and what your insurance may cover.

Key Aspects of Home Health Care in Boise

Category Details
Service TypeSkilled nursing, therapy (PT, OT, SLP), medical social work, home health aides.
Care LevelsShort-term recovery, long-term chronic illness management, palliative care.
Non-Medical OptionsPersonal care, companionship, meal preparation, light housekeeping, transportation.
BenefitsIncreased independence, personalized care, familiar environment, reduced hospitalizations.
Finding ProvidersOnline directories, physician referrals, community senior centers, word-of-mouth.
AccreditationLook for agencies accredited by organizations like CHAP or JCAHO.
Cost & CoverageMedicare, Medicaid, private insurance, VA benefits, out-of-pocket. Verify specific plans.
Caregiver TrainingEnsure caregivers are trained, certified, and background-checked.
Emergency ProtocolsInquire about emergency response and communication systems.
Client-Caregiver MatchMany agencies prioritize matching personalities and specific care needs.
